Brown adipose tissue is primarily found in small amounts in adults, but its presence is crucial for maintaining energy balance and overall metabolic health. This specialized fat tissue is packed with mitochondria, the cellular powerhouses responsible for converting energy into heat. When activated, BAT burns calories at a higher rate, leading to increased energy expenditure. This thermogenic effect not only aids in weight loss but also helps regulate blood sugar levels and improves insulin sensitivity, making it beneficial for individuals at risk of metabolic disorders.

    How to Support Healthy Sugar Processing After Eating

    After enjoying a delicious meal filled with carbohydrates, sugar levels in the body rise naturally. While this is a normal physiological response, it is crucial to support healthy sugar processing to maintain balanced glucose levels. Here are some effective strategies to help your body manage sugar ingestion healthily.

    First and foremost, the choice of foods you consume plays a significant role in how your body processes sugar. Opting for whole, unprocessed foods is essential. These foods are r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als that help slow down the absorption of sugar into the bloodstream. Foods like whole grains, legumes, fruits, and vegetables should be the cornerstone of your meals. Fiber, in particular, aids digestion and promotes a gradual release of glucose, reducing the chances of sudden spikes in blood sugar.

    Incorporating healthy fats into your meals can also contribute to better sugar processing. Avocados, nuts, seeds, and olive oil provide essential fatty acids that help in the absorption of nutrients and can also slow the rate at which glucose enters your bloodstream. Pairing protein-rich foods with carbohydrates is another excellent strategy. Foods like lean meats, eggs, dairy, and plant-based proteins can stabilize blood sugar levels and prolong the feeling of fullness, which helps regulate overall energy levels.

    Hydration is key to supporting metabolic processes, including sugar processing. Drinking plenty of water aids in digestion and helps your kidneys filter out excess sugar from your bloodstream. Skipping sugary drinks is essential in maintaining healthy sugar levels. Instead, opt for water or herbal teas, which hydrate without adding sugar to your system.

    Engaging in physical activity after meals is a powerful way to manage blood sugar levels effectively. Exercise increases glucose uptake by the muscles, thus removing sugar from the bloodstream and using it for energy. Whether it’s a brisk walk, yoga, or an intensive workout, any form of physical activity will help keep your sugar levels in check.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ise on most days, and you will likely see a positive impact on your glucose management.

    Stress management is another crucial component of supporting healthy sugar processing. When you are stressed, your body releases hormones such as cortisol and adrenaline, which can lead to increased blood sugar levels. Incorporating relaxation techniques into your daily routine, such as mindfulness meditation, deep breathing exercises, or spending time in nature, can significantly reduce stress and improve overall well-being.

    Sleep also plays an integral role in regulating blood sugar levels. Lack of sleep can lead to insulin resistance, making it harder for your body to use sugar effectively. Aim for 7 to 9 hours of quality sleep each night. Creating a relaxing bedtime routine, ensuring a comfortable sleeping environment, and limiting screen time before bed can contribute to improved sleep quality.

    Enhance Total Body Strength with Targeted Vitality Nutrition

    Enhance Total Body Strength with Targeted Vitality Nutrition

    In the pursuit of optimal health and total body strength, nutrition plays a crucial role that can often be overshadowed by workout routines and fitness regimens. However, understanding how to fuel your body with the right nutrients can dramatically enhance your strength training efforts. Targeted vitality nutrition focuses on providing your body with the essential vitamins, minerals, and macronutrients needed to support and amplify your physical performance.

    To unlock the full potential of your workouts, it’s essential to incorporate a well-rounded diet that focuses on various food groups. Protein is the cornerstone of muscle repair and growth. Studies have shown that a diet rich in high-quality protein sources helps sustain muscle mass, especially during periods of caloric deficit. Foods such as lean meats, fish, eggs, legumes, and dairy are excellent choices for muscle building. For those who follow a plant-based diet, options like quinoa, lentils, and tofu provide the necessary amino acids to support muscle development effectively.

    Alongside protein, carbohydrates are vital for energy. They serve as the primary fuel source for physical activities, particularly during high-intensity workouts. When you consume carbs, your body converts them into glucose, which is then utilized by muscles during exercise. Incorporating complex carbohydrates such as whole grains, fruits, and vegetables can provide a sustained energy release, helping you to perform at your best throughout your training sessions.

    Don’t overlook the importance of healthy fats in your diet either. Essential fatty acids, particularly omega-3s and omega-6s, play a key role in reducing inflammation and promoting recovery. Foods like fatty fish, walnuts, chia seeds, and avocados are great additions to your meals that can foster quicker muscle recovery, allowing you to increase your workout intensity over time.

    Hydration is another critical component of a well-balanced nutritional strategy. Water is vital for overall health and facilitates numerous physiological processes, including nutrient transport and muscle contractions. Dehydration can lead to decreased performance, fatigue, and even muscle cramping. It’s essential to consume adequate amounts of water before, during, and after exercise to maintain optimal hydration levels.

    Supplementation can also complement your efforts in achieving total body strength. Many individuals may benefit from adding specific vitamins and minerals based on their dietary needs. For example, vitamin D and calcium are important for bone health, while magnesium plays a vital role in muscle function and energy production.
